Misted windows

Misty windows are a common problem , and they can be difficult to resolve, particularly when the issue is caused by poor installation or damaged seals. These issues can make your windows less efficient and can also cause other issues such as framing that is rotting and health concerns. There are solutions to address this issue before it becomes worse.

First, check the seals of your double-glazed windows. This is a crucial step as a damaged seal could allow water to be absorbed and cause fogging between glass panes. Seals can be broken by several things like cleaning chemicals that are applied to the frames of doors and double glazing repairs windows, and the wear and tear that comes with age.

It is best to seek assistance from a professional when you aren't sure whether the seals are damaged. They will be able to diagnose the problem and suggest the best method of fixing it.

Another alternative is to replace the double-glazed units as well as the double glazed units. It's more expensive than just fixing the seal, but it can be more effective and offer better insulation. It could also lower your heating costs. It's a good idea to upgrade your glass to an energy-efficient version which will help keep your home warm and save cash on your heating bills.

Draughty windows

If you've noticed your home is noisy it could be because the window seals aren't working properly. This can cause heat to escape from the home, causing you to consume more energy to keep the warmth in. Double glazing repairs for canary wharf are available for an efficient and quick repair.

First, you need to identify where the draughts are coming from. This can be done by using your hand to feel around the perimeter of the window. You can also put a candle in the middle of the window and watch for the flame to flicker. If this doesn't work you might have to hire someone to examine the windows.

A close inspection of the caulking may aid in identifying where the drafts are coming. Old and cracked caulking can lead to draughts which is why it's important to replace it before more issues arise.

You can add a draft exclusion device. They can be purchased from stores and are efficient in keeping drafts out of your home. They are available in various shapes and are able to be put around the sills of your windows to keep cold air out.

Draught excluders can be constructed out of a variety of materials, but they're most often constructed from foam or a plastic material such as polystyrene. They're available in various sizes and are easy to install and make them a great option for anyone who is looking for an efficient and cost-effective draught-proofing solution.

The permanent solution would be to replace the window. However, this could be quite expensive. But, you could opt to put insulation in the space around the windows for a cheaper alternative.

You can also add a weather strip to frames of your windows. These aren't expensive and are available in a variety of types, including V-types or foam, as well as compression. They are simple to install however they are not as effective as other draughtproofing options.
